Oberoi Realty has entered a development agreement for prime land in Mumbai, positioning itself for landmark real estate projects including slum rehabilitation, luxury hotels, and high-end residential villas. The Bandra Reclamation project and a major Alibaug acquisition highlight the company’s expanding Mumbai footprint.
Oberoi Realty has finalized a development agreement with the Maharashtra Housing and Area Development Authority (MHADA) for land measuring approximately 10,300 square meters in Mumbai’s Bandra Reclamation area. Appointed by the Slum Rehabilitation Authority (SRA), Oberoi Realty will oversee redevelopment and is entitled to a free sale component of about 3.2 lakh square feet (RERA carpet area) from the completed project.
Additionally, the company recently executed a separate agreement for 81.05 acres of land in Alibaug near Mumbai, comprising 8.6 acres for a luxury five-star hotel and resort, and 72.45 acres for approximately 150 branded, high-end villas. The projects adhere to Mumbai’s Development Control Regulations, aiming to upgrade luxury and affordable living in the city and surrounding areas.
Oberoi Realty’s new ventures reinforce its role in Mumbai’s urban transformation, meeting both premium and social housing needs while leveraging regulatory incentives. These initiatives are expected to drive future growth and value for stakeholders in Maharashtra’s evolving real estate market.
